Technical Compatibility and Workflow Integration

It is essential to understand the technical boundaries of this toolset to avoid frustration. These brushes are exclusively designed for the iOS app Procreate 4 and higher, optimized specifically for use with the iPad Pro. They leverage the Apple Pencil’s capabilities to deliver pressure-sensitive strokes that feel intuitive and responsive. These brushes DO NOT WORK IN PHOTOSHOP or any other desktop-based application. This limitation is not a drawback but a specialization. Procreate’s engine handles brush dynamics differently than raster-based desktop software, and these assets are coded to exploit those specific features for maximum performance and visual fidelity.

The package includes an instruction guidebook, which is often overlooked but critical for mastering the set. Because wood grain can look chaotic if applied without direction, the guide offers insights on stroke direction, layer blending modes, and opacity adjustments. For instance, using a "Multiply" blend mode can help integrate the wood texture into underlying color layers, while "Overlay" can enhance the highlights of the grain. Understanding these nuances transforms the brushes from simple stamps into dynamic painting tools.

Remember that consistency is vital in brand identity. If you choose to use wood textures in your marketing materials, ensure the style of wood aligns with your brand’s voice. A dark, moody walnut suggests luxury and seriousness, while a light, knotty pine suggests approachability and fun.
